Concrete leveling services involve restoring the proper height and smoothness of uneven or sunken concrete surfaces. Over time, concrete slabs can settle due to soil compaction, erosion, or moisture changes, leading to cracks, trip hazards, and an unsightly appearance. Professional contractors use specialized techniques, such as injecting foam or other materials beneath the slab, to raise and stabilize the concrete without the need for complete replacement. This process is a practical solution for homeowners seeking to improve the safety and appearance of their property with minimal disruption.
Many common problems can be addressed through concrete leveling. When driveways, walkways, or patios develop uneven spots or noticeable dips, it can cause water pooling or create tripping hazards. Cracks and uneven surfaces not only diminish curb appeal but can also lead to further damage if left unaddressed. Concrete leveling is an effective way to correct these issues, preventing additional deterioration and extending the lifespan of the existing concrete. It offers a cost-efficient alternative to replacing entire slabs, saving homeowners time and money.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Rochester,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- typical costs range from $250 to $600 for many routine leveling jobs on driveways and walkways. Most projects in this category f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the unevenness and surface area.
Moderate Projects - larger, more complex jobs such as residential patios or garage floors can c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ects often involve more extensive preparation and larger surface areas.
Large or Commercial Work - commercial or large-scale residential projects may range from $1,500 to $3,500, with some reaching higher depending on the scope and site conditions. Fewer projects fall into this high-end tier, but they are common for extensive leveling needs.
Full Replacement or Major Repairs - in cases where concrete cannot be effectively leveled, full replacement costs can start around $4,000 and go upward, depending on size and complexity. These are typically less frequent but necessary for severely damaged surfaces.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is concrete leveling? Concrete leveling is a process that raises and stabilizes sunken or uneven concrete surfaces, making them safer and more functional.
How do local contractors perform concrete leveling? They typically use specialized equipment and techniques such as mudjacking or foam injection to lift and level the concrete.
Is concrete leveling suitable for all types of concrete surfaces? It is most effective on dri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at concrete surfaces that have settled or cracked over time.
